CPSC, Kingfisher Publications Announce Recall of Children’s Easter Books

Date: March 30, 2004
Company: Kingfisher Publications PLC, a UK-based subsidiary of Houghton Mifflin Company, of Boston, Mass.

What You Should Do

Stop using this product immediately. Do not consume, use, or distribute it.

Consumers should take these books away from young children immediately, and return the books to Kingfisher Publications PLC, Customer Service, 181 Ballardvale St., Wilmington, MA 01887 for a refund and postage reimbursement.

Affected Products

The cardboard book has "My Easter Basket Book" printed on the cover in pink letters over an Easter basket. "First Holiday Books" and "Touch & feel" also are written on the cover. The book includes photos of marshmallow candy, plush toys, lollipops and candy typically found in Easter baskets. The book incorporates textured touch-and feel-surfaces. "KINGFISHER" is written on the book's spine and back cover.

Why Was This Recalled?

A sponge "touch-and-feel" item inside the book can detach, or small pieces can be torn away, posing a choking hazard to young children.
